What Occurs During an Expert Art Appraisal



The First Evaluation: Condition and Authenticity



When art appraisers show up to review a collection, the first thing they analyze is problem. Oakland's Bay Area climate, with its particular early morning fog, changing moisture, and occasional warm spikes in the summertime, can take a toll on canvas, paper, and mixed-media works over time. Moisture from the bay air leaks right into structures and causes warping. UV direct exposure from huge west-facing home windows fades pigments in ways that are unnoticeable in the beginning yet compound over years.



A specialist supervisor will certainly check the physical integrity of each item, seeking indicators of remediation, craquelure, foxing theoretically works, and any kind of architectural damages that reduces market value. Authenticity verification follows closely behind, drawing on provenance documentation, certificates, exhibition records, and sometimes scientific evaluation such as infrared reflectography or pigment screening.



Looking Into Equivalent Sales



As soon as problem is developed, the appraiser turns to market data. This step involves looking into current sales of equivalent jobs by the exact same artist or from the same activity. Public auction documents, gallery sales data, and private purchase data sources all feed into this evaluation.



For enthusiasts in Oakland, regional market dynamics matter. The Bay Location preserves a strong area of art customers, and regional interest in California-based musicians, Chicano art, and Bay Location Figurative Movement functions can press values higher below than in markets somewhere else. An appraiser that comprehends the local context brings real included value to this stage of the procedure.

Recognizing Evaluation Styles and Their Function



Fair Market Value vs. Insurance Substitute Worth



Not all evaluations serve the same objective, and the desired usage shapes how worth gets calculated. A fair market price evaluation reflects what a willing customer would certainly pay a prepared seller in an open market, the standard made use of for estate tax filings, charitable contributions, and equitable circulation throughout estate settlements.



An insurance substitute value assessment works in different ways. It shows the cost of changing a work with one of comparable quality in the existing retail market, commonly a greater number. Oakland house owners who lug considerable collections ought to have insurance policy evaluations upgraded every 3 to five years, particularly provided exactly how dramatically the market for certain categories of contemporary and contemporary job has actually shifted considering that the very early 2020s.



When a Style Public Auction Enters Play



Some collectors uncover that individual items within a more comprehensive collection belong to the category of ornamental arts: furniture, ceramics, fabrics, or objects with both aesthetic and useful histories. A design auction offers a customized venue for these jobs, where bidders are especially inspired to acquire pieces with distinct type and craft. Evaluators accustomed to this industry can assist collectors recognize which items belong in a fine art context versus a design public auction context, a distinction that meaningfully transforms expected returns.

Picking the Right Professional



The top quality of an appraisal depends heavily on the appraiser's specific expertise. Try to find qualifications from recognized evaluation companies, direct experience with the classifications of operate in your collection, and a track record of creating records that hold up to examination for tax obligation, insurance policy, or legal functions. Inquire about their knowledge with the Bay Area market particularly, given that local knowledge really matters when similar sales information is being analyzed.



Preparing Your Collection Before the Appraiser Arrives



Gathering paperwork ahead of the visit conserves time and generates even more exact outcomes. Pull together any purchase receipts, gallery invoices, exhibition brochures, or communication pertaining to each item. Photo operates in great all-natural light prior to the visit, keeping in mind any type of existing damages you are already familiar with. Clear the area around big works so the appraiser can analyze all four sides of a canvas or sculpture without obstruction.



If you have operate in storage space, prepare to have them obtainable on the day of the visit. Evaluators can not value what they can not see, and products left in climate-uncontrolled areas might need additional documentation about how long they have actually been saved and under what conditions.
